Abstract
The flat lighting device that can configure disclosed in the utility model includes the framework for the flat pattern being made up of multiple summits;It is located at the light guide in described framework;Be located at multiple LED bags with light-emitting area in the region of the combination on adjacent two side of described framework, be configured to described light guide be completely covered described in multiple LED bags light-emitting area, and the light guide described in light is guided out;And the connection component on the side of described framework is located at, combined and in electrical communication with one another with being configured to multiple described configurable flat lighting devices.Configurable flat lighting device of the present utility model is designed using flat shape, can be placed in any position.Two or more devices, arbitrarily can be combined by the magnetic retaining mechanism specially designed on each device, improve overall brightness and improve the Dead Core Problems of illumination.Further, it is also possible to adjust the structure of combination, environment needs are adapted to.

A kind of light emitting diode (LED) semiconductor, when direct current is by p-n junction, LED can send narrow wavestrip wavelength
Light.LED combination of materials is the structure for determining band, in addition the also spectrum of light.Some example bags of LED combination thing
Include:GaAs, gallium phosphide and gallium nitride.LED can send variable visible ray, for example purple light, blue and green light, amber light, red
Light, and some non-visible lights, such as ultraviolet light.It is white that the light that many LEDs send multiple different wave length is mixed
Light.A kind of method for obtaining white light mixture is will to produce the LED being made of the different materials carry out groups of different types of light
Close, i.e., mixed with some secondary optics elements, for example lens, or it is bright to before space in illumination, allow light to pass through small grain
Irregular structure part on son or material occurs scattering and realized.Other methods are by the LED of blueness or purple
The inconsistent light absorbing secondary fluorophor of coating, then before the light of more low energy, longer wavelength is sent, passes through reduction
The vibration of the free degree of phosphorus atoms, to reduce gross energy.Although there is also especially with so-called for the example of the former method
The form of red-blue-green (RGB) lamp is present, but because structure is simpler, method below be commercially available LED frequently with method.

Described light guide 210 is located in described framework 220, and it is by completely or partially to the material system of visible transparent
Into so as to inject the complete or partial deflecting of light of the light guide 210 or projected perpendicular to described light guide 210.Usually,
The surface district for importing light is more much smaller than the region that light is extracted, for example the gap of both 10-1000 times of differences.Wherein, it is described
The material of light guide 210 is polymethyl methacrylate (PMMA), makrolon (PC) or other similar materials.Polymer
The refractive index of material is both greater than between 1, generally 1.4-1.5.Because above-mentioned refractive index is more than the aerial refractive index of light,
Light through the light guide 210 is totally reflected in the light guide 210.This indicates that light will not leave light guide 210,
Unless incidence angle is more than Snell's law (Snell's Law) and calculates obtained critical value.Therefore, the described energy of light guide 210
The enough light for sending light source is completely guided, without scattering.

According to configurable flat lighting device of the present utility model, described light guide contains light guide zone, and described leads
Light area is provided with the light extraction point uniformly set on described light guide zone.To enable light to illuminate environment, light has to
Extract or couple outside from light guide 210.Extraction is so operated, and light is changed direction, and more than according to Snell's law
With the critical value of incidence angle obtained from the material property of light guide.The method of extraction can use any side of the prior art
Method.Conceptive simplest method is any and small reflective particle such as dioxy is anisotropically integrated on light guide 210
Change titanium, the triangle center section formed in light guide zone, such as Fig. 2.It can scatter and change through light guide close to the light of particle and go
Journey, particularly some light can relative to light guide and make light project light guide 210 surrounding air between inner surface with one
Fixed angle is sent.As long as particle is enough small, and it is uneven respectively, led with that can be drawn towards by the aobvious non-uniform panel lighted of light
Light part 210.Extract surface of the other methods of light including the use of coarse surface, such as laser, silk-screen, etching or engraving.It is logical
The change crossed in the structure on the surface of light guide 210, light will be extracted.Above-mentioned method can be used selectively.
